The Israel Prize – Israel's highest honor – was awarded to 11 citizens for outstanding merit in their respective fields last Thursday evening, in Jerusalem. Here I want to mention one recipient - Maj. Gen. (res.) Doron Almog – because he is a sterling example of the determination to turn heartache into blessing.
 
Wrote UnitedwithIsrael:

"Doron Almog is an Israeli military hero who participated in some of the most daring operations, including the secret airlift of 6,000 Jews from Ethiopia in the 1980s and as a leading commander in the Entebbe rescue operation of 1976, when 100 IDF commandos rescued 102 hostages held by terrorists in Uganda....

"Yet what Almog, 63, considered his greatest achievement was caring for his severely disabled son Eran, who passed away in 2007 at the age of 23...

"More than a decade ago, Almog left his brilliant army career to found a new Aleh center in southern Israel for young adults – Aleh Negev, a rehabilitative village that provides severely disabled young men and women the opportunity to live a rich and productive life within a safe environment. [Aleh runs a number of rehabilitative facilities for hundreds of children with cognitive and physical difficulties.]

"'Eran, my beloved son, who never called me Abba [Hebrew for Dad] and never made eye contact with me, was the greatest teacher of my life,' Almog stated at the ceremony marking the foundation of the new center... 'He taught me the meaning of unconditional love.  He taught me to hear the soundless cries of the hundreds of children like him.  He taught me that the focus of our actions should not be the glorification of one's ego. Rather, we should be focused on helping people like him.'" (emphasis added)

Last Friday, top Hezbollah commander Mustafa Badreddine was killed in an explosive attack in Syria.  Badreddine was brother-in-law of Imad Mughniyeh, who was assassinated by Israel in 2008.  As chief expert on explosives and the military commander responsible for Hezbollah's operations in Syria, he was considered Mughniyeh's successor.  His death represents a big blow to Hezbollah.
 
At first it was reported by Lebanese press (Israeli press will not write about this directly) that the assassination was Israel's doing.  Then it was said to be the work of a Syrian rebel group (which does not definitively mean it was not Israel – but I cannot speak to this).
 
Now a Saudi paper reports that Imad Mughniyeh's eldest son, Mustafa Mughniyeh, who had been a protégé of his uncle Badreddine, will succeed him.  He has been kept totally out of the public limelight.
 
 
Jihad, another son of Imad, was also assassinated at an earlier time.  Sort of a family tradition, we might say.

Information has now been released about the interrogation last month by the Shin Bet of a Gaza fisherman (if indeed he really was a fisherman at all), who had strayed (? or deliberately moved) out of the zone permitted for fishing by the Israeli naval blockade. 
 
When questioned, the fisherman, 39, ended up providing a wealth of important information on the smuggling – by fisherman, with the assistance of Hamas - of weapons, ammunition, rocket-making equipment and other military equipment via sea into Gaza, for use by Hamas and other terrorist organizations.  Even liquid fiberglass, a key ingredient in rocket production, is being brought in by sea. 
 
Credit: daysofpalestine
 
~~~~~~~~~~
 
This situation represents just the sort of quandary that Israeli politicians and security personnel must wrestle with.  Calls for lifting of the naval blockade are met with a firm refusal.  That is a no-brainer. But there really is a Gazan fishing industry and it was said that the naval limits imposed by Israel were too restrictive for the fisherman. And so, Israel, as a gesture of goodwill, extended the zone from six to nine nautical miles.  But that goodwill was abused, to Israel's detriment.

The French foreign minister, Jean-Marc Ayrault, was here earlier this week to meet with Netanyahu and Abbas in order to explain the "Peace Initiative" that France is proposing.  It is necessary, he says, because "the process is frozen, so there is a need for international intervention."
 
Credit: melenchon
 
Oh joy.
 
The plan, as I have explained before, involves two steps.  First, a ministerial conference in Paris, that had been tentatively set for May 30, to which ministers of a select 20 countries will be invited, but which will exclude Israel and the PA.  This conference will set the agenda for a larger peace conference in the fall.
 
(The latest news today is that the date will be pushed forward to some time in June because Secretary of State Kerry cannot come on the 30th, which is Memorial Day.)
 
France has also drafted a position paper that it has not yet made public.

ISRAEL OPENS BRUTALITY INVESTIGATION AGAINST SHIN BET: Jerusalem -
 Israel's Justice Ministry has launched an unprecedented criminal investigation against an interrogator from the Israel Security Agency over brutality allegations.
It marks the first time that an investigation has been opened since the Justice Ministry established a unit called Mivtan about 18 years ago to investigate complaints against the ISA, also known as the Shin Bet.
The complaint was filed against the ISA operative over an interrogation from 2015.
More than 1,100 complaints have been filed alleging misconduct and brutality by Shin Bet interrogators over the last 17 years, according to the Public Committee Against Torture in Israel, which called the statistic "highly unflattering." The committee did not file the complaint against the operative under the criminal probe, according to Haaretz.
Both Mivtan and the Police Internal Investigations Department, or Mahash, must approve the launch of a criminal investigation against a Shin Bet agent. Attorney General Avichai Mandelblit was involved in the decision to investigate this interrogator, Haaretz reported, citing two unnamed sources.
"We hope that this precedent will usher change in the Shin Bet's interrogations procedures, in line with their legal and moral obligations," the committee said in a statement. "Personal accountability will encourage interrogators to adhere to legal practices, keeping in mind that even detainees, be them Jews or Palestinians, maintain their rights and dignity.

"By launching this unprecedented investigation, the Ministry of Justice sends a clear message that the Israeli Security Agency is not above the law and that interrogators crossing red lines will have to answer for their actions. The State of Israel acknowledges that torture is a prohibited and immoral practice, and that no justification can be made for the use of cruel or degrading treatment in breach of international treaties."
The Justice Ministry told Haaretz that 50 examinations of complaints were started in the last year.
"The process of examining the complaints has frequently led to different system-wide lessons being applied, or to disciplinary action being taken against investigators," the ministry said.
